More insights into the complex physiology of TNF.

S Chouaib1, D Branellec, W A Buurman.   

Abstract

Tumor necrosis factor (TNF), a multifactorial cytokine involved in a plethora of cell regulatory and differentiative processes, was the subject of a recent conference. It is perhaps best known as a major player in the pathophysiology of numerous diseases but TNF clearly has many beneficial effects and is considered to be a promising therapeutic agent.
